有机物料对苏打盐渍土物理特性及盐分迁移的影响 被引量:3

EFFECTS OF ORGANIC MATTER ON THE PHYSICAL CHARACTERISTICS AND SALT REMOVAL IN SALINE-SODIC SOILS

摘要 本文通过利用草木犀等有机物料处理苏打盐渍土的一系列盆栽及淋盐模拟试验研究,对苏打盐渍土在有机物料作用下其物理性状的改变及其盐分迁移特点等进行了探讨。研究了苏打盐渍土物理性状的变化特点及与盐分迁移的相互关系。研究结果表明,有机物料提高了高粒级的土壤微团聚体,改善土壤通透性。有机物料能促进土壤盐分淋移,各种离子的迁移速率也不同,阳离子中以Na^+迁移速率及淋出量最大。在阴离子中HCO_3^-—淋出量最大,而C_3^-的淋移速率最低。土壤结构等的改变是一综合因素作用的结果。 On the basis of Pot experiment and simulated salt removal test, the change of physical Property and the characteristics of salt removal in sodic-saline soil after treating with organic matter(O. M.), and the relationship between them Were discussed in this paper. The results showed, the contents of the Soil-microgregates(>0.05mm diameter) and soil permeability were increased and enhanced by treating with O. M. O. M. promoted the salt removal from soil pedon. Removal rates of ions were different, the removal rate and amount of Na^+ were the highest among the positive ions. The removal amount of HCO_3^- out of soil was the Largest while the removal rate of CO_3^- was the lowest among the anions. It might be suggested that Improvement of soil structure as a result of comprehensive factors action.
